I Can't Believe I Waited So Long to Make One!

After seeing Rachel's cute Valentine's Day basket and her recent bridal shower basket, I went home, found my paper print-out of Pink Penguin's tutorial and made a basket. Why did I wait so long to do so?? So cute and EASY! This is my "practice" basket which I'm giving to Punkie to do what she wants with. I made the handles too long - I don't care for them so on my next ones, I'm shortening them up. On my practice basket, I made 2.5 inch squares instead of the 2 inch squares in the tutorial. Made for a slightly bigger basket.



Cute, huh? And all the fabric came out of my stash so even better! I'm working on 4 baskets for Easter for the little girls in my family. I don't put a lot in the basket but I figure that a "made with Love" Easter basket won't get thrown in the trash a week after Easter and will be displayed and used.
